cono1717 07-09-2009 01:32 PM

Go to ACP > Styles and Templates > [Your Skin] > Select Style Vars from the drop down list.

Now see the width field if that contains a percentage change it to a number without a percentage. Since your banner is 617 pixels you should just type 617.

If that looks too small try typing in 755px.
